Hülkenberg in the frame for 2021 Alfa Romeo ride

Nico Hülkenberg has revealed he has had talks with Alfa Romeo over a potential 2021 drive after returning to the sport as a substitute for Sergio Perez at the past two grands prix.

Hülkenberg competed both the British and 70th Anniversary grands prix for Racing Point after Sergio Perez tested positive for Covid 19.

A problem with his car prevented Hülkenberg from starting the British Grand Prix but, on his second weekend, the German qualified third and was consistently faster than team-mate Lance Stroll.

Had his car not developed a vibration that required him to pit in the closing stages, it is likely Hülkenberg would have finished ahead of Stroll.

This turn of pace was noticed up and down the pit lane and, talking on the F1 Nation podcast, Hülkenberg explained he has been talking to Alfa Romeo team boss Fred Vasseur about a 2021 drive.

The German said: “Yes, yes is the short answer.

"I mean doing a deal, there’s several terms that play into it, and that's always the package, I guess.

“I’m very keen to go racing again in Formula 1. I still love it here, it’s my passion. I’m not desperate but I’d certainly love to come back and be racing again. I’ve been talking to Fred quite frequently in the last few months."

Hülkenberg previously raced for the outfit, then named Sauber, in 2013.

Assessing his performance across the most recetn weekend, Hülkenberg added: "Actually, that lap didn't feel so good in Q3, but anyway, it was good enough.

"The race, it was good obviously, it's just hard when you don't know the car and you don't know anything. It's just coming new at you in the race.

"I guess I did okay. It's just a shame in that third stint with the blister otherwise it could have been better. Other than that, I'm pretty happy with my work."
